Fix write and read-write ioctls on certain 64-bit OS
Using int as the operation parameter was wrong. It meant any write or RW ioctls (which have the MSB set) would be sign-extended to 64-bit when calling the native API. Depending on the OS, the upper 32 bits were not cleared prior to comparing with the call number, resulting in unexpected errors. Linux and FreeBSD operated properly; I only got the error on Darwin.
